Technical Analysis

From a technical perspective, ENR is currently trading squarely between its key identified support level of $18.04 and resistance level of $19.94. The stock’s relative strength index (RSI) is in the mid-40s as of today, indicating neutral near-term momentum, with no extreme overbought or oversold signals present. ENR is trading slightly above its short-term moving average range and roughly in line with its medium-term moving averages, suggesting that no strong directional trend has taken hold in recent trading sessions. The $18.04 support level has acted as a reliable floor for price action in recent weeks, with multiple pullbacks to this area drawing in incremental buyer interest and preventing further downside moves. Conversely, the $19.94 resistance level has served as a consistent upper bound for ENR’s price, with multiple recent attempts to break above this threshold failing to hold, as sellers have stepped in to cap upward momentum around that price point.
